Olga Solar – “Tingle Fingers”

Olga Solar – “Tingle Fingers” – Single Review “Da da dum dum, da da dum dum…” Lemme fill you in on a little post-review backstory here, after what happened the last time around when I reviewed Olga Solar’s last single from her 2018 Antilullaby EP… The routine around this place can often be simplified down […]Read More